Uba Sani: Kaduna Invests Over N100bn in Agriculture, Distributes 400 Trucks of Fertilizer to Farmers

Governor Uba Sani has disclosed that his administration has significantly scaled up agricultural investment in Kaduna State, with the agriculture budget rising from ₦1.4 billion to over ₦100 billion in just two years.

The governor, who spoke on recent interventions in the sector on TVC News, said the government has acquired about 400 tractors within the period to boost mechanized farming across the state.

He added that only two weeks ago, the state distributed over 400 trucks of fertilizer free of charge to farmers, as part of ongoing efforts to support food production and reduce input costs.

Governor Sani stressed that the massive investment was aimed at strengthening Kaduna’s food security, empowering rural communities, and positioning the state as a leading agricultural hub in Nigeria.
